Protecting Wildlife: Animals often ingest or get entangled in plastic bags, leading to injury or death
Plastic bags pose a significant threat to wildlife, often with fatal consequences. Animals, both on land and in water, frequently mistake plastic bags for food due to their resemblance to natural prey items like jellyfish or other floating organisms. Sea turtles, for instance, are particularly vulnerable as they cannot distinguish between a plastic bag and a jellyfish, their primary food source. When ingested, these bags can block the animal's digestive tract, leading to starvation, internal injuries, or even death. This mistaken ingestion is a grim reality for countless marine species, highlighting the urgent need to eliminate plastic bags from their habitats.
Entanglement is another devastating consequence of plastic bag pollution. Animals can easily become trapped in plastic bags, which can wrap around their bodies, limbs, or necks. This entanglement restricts movement, making it difficult for them to feed, escape predators, or even breathe. For example, seabirds often get entangled in plastic bags while foraging, which can lead to severe injuries or prevent them from flying, ultimately resulting in starvation or predation. Similarly, land animals like deer or foxes can get their heads stuck in plastic bags, causing panic, injury, or suffocation. The suffering caused by entanglement underscores the importance of banning plastic bags to safeguard wildlife.

Conserving Resources: Producing plastic bags depletes fossil fuels and contributes to greenhouse gas emissions
The production of plastic bags is a resource-intensive process that heavily relies on fossil fuels, primarily natural gas and petroleum. These non-renewable resources are finite, and their extraction and refinement come at a significant environmental cost. Every plastic bag manufactured contributes to the depletion of these valuable energy sources, which could otherwise be utilized for more essential purposes such as electricity generation, heating, or as feedstock for various industrial processes. By reducing the demand for plastic bags, we can conserve these fossil fuels, ensuring their availability for future generations and critical applications. This shift is crucial in a world where the transition to renewable energy sources is imperative for long-term sustainability.
The manufacturing process of plastic bags is energy-intensive and releases substantial amounts of greenhouse gases, particularly carbon dioxide (CO2) and methane. These emissions contribute to global warming and climate change, which are among the most pressing environmental challenges of our time. When fossil fuels are burned to produce the energy required for plastic bag manufacturing, they release carbon that has been stored underground for millions of years, disrupting the natural carbon cycle. This process accelerates the greenhouse effect, leading to rising global temperatures, melting ice caps, and more frequent extreme weather events. Banning plastic bags can significantly reduce these emissions, helping to mitigate climate change and its devastating impacts on ecosystems and communities worldwide.
Furthermore, the production of plastic bags involves the use of various chemicals and additives, which also contribute to environmental degradation. The extraction and processing of these raw materials require additional energy, exacerbating the depletion of fossil fuels. For instance, the production of polyethylene, the most common material used in plastic bags, involves the polymerization of ethylene, a process that demands high temperatures and pressures, thus consuming large amounts of energy. By curbing the production of plastic bags, we can reduce the demand for these energy-intensive processes, conserving resources and minimizing the environmental footprint associated with their manufacturing.
Conserving resources by banning plastic bags also encourages the development and adoption of more sustainable alternatives. Reusable bags made from materials like cotton, canvas, or recycled fabrics have a much lower environmental impact over their lifecycle. While the production of these alternatives may require more energy upfront, their durability and reusability ensure that the overall resource consumption and emissions are significantly reduced compared to single-use plastic bags. Additionally, investing in reusable options promotes a circular economy, where resources are utilized more efficiently, and waste is minimized. This shift not only conserves fossil fuels but also fosters innovation in sustainable materials and manufacturing practices.

Improving Human Health: Plastic pollution contaminates food chains, posing risks to human health over time
Plastic pollution, particularly from plastic bags, has become a pervasive issue with far-reaching consequences for human health. One of the most critical concerns is how plastic contamination infiltrates food chains, posing long-term risks to human well-being. Plastic bags, when discarded improperly, break down into microplastics—tiny particles that are ingested by marine and terrestrial organisms. These microplastics accumulate in the tissues of animals, which are then consumed by larger predators, including humans. Over time, this creates a toxic pathway that directly impacts human health. By banning plastic bags, we can significantly reduce the volume of plastic waste entering ecosystems, thereby minimizing the contamination of food sources and protecting public health.
The presence of microplastics in the food chain is particularly alarming because they often carry harmful chemicals, such as phthalates, bisphenol A (BPA), and heavy metals. These substances can leach into the bodies of organisms and, ultimately, into humans when contaminated food is consumed. Prolonged exposure to these toxins has been linked to a range of health issues, including hormonal disruptions, reproductive problems, and even certain types of cancer. For instance, phthalates are known endocrine disruptors that can interfere with hormonal balance, while BPA has been associated with developmental issues in children. Banning plastic bags is a proactive step toward reducing the prevalence of these hazardous substances in our food supply, thus safeguarding human health.
Moreover, plastic pollution disproportionately affects vulnerable populations, including communities that rely heavily on fishing or subsistence farming. In coastal areas, marine life contaminated with microplastics becomes a primary food source for locals, exposing them to higher levels of toxins. Similarly, plastic waste in agricultural soils can lead to the absorption of microplastics by crops, further contaminating the human food chain. By eliminating single-use plastic bags, we can mitigate these risks and ensure that vulnerable populations are not subjected to heightened health hazards. This measure is essential for promoting health equity and protecting those most at risk.
